What Is Personal Injury?

Personal injury is the legal term for harm or damage to someone’s mind or body, due to someone else’s negligence, recklessness, or intentional actions. Personal injury cases allow people who have suffered harm or losses to get compensation for someone else’s wrongful conduct. Compensation typically is awarded for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, emotional distress, and other losses. Common types of personal injury cases include:

  • Car, train, and boat accidents
  • Slip-and-fall and trip-and-fall accidents
  • Defective products that cause harm
  • Medical malpractice
  • Animal attacks
  • Invasion of privacy and trespassing
  • Infliction of emotional distress
  • Assault and battery
  • Spinal cord and sports injuries

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Personal Injury Lawyer?

You might need a personal injury lawyer if you’re:

  • Injured in a car accident caused by another driver
  • Slip and fall on someone’s property due to unsafe conditions
  • Defamed by something someone said about you
  • A victim of medical errors
  • Attacked by someone else’s dog
  • Hurt by a defective product
  • Assaulted by someone without provoking them

You will also want to speak to a personal injury lawyer if a member of your family was killed by someone else’s negligence. This is called a wrongful death lawsuit.

How Can a Personal Injury Lawyer Help Me?

An experienced personal injury lawyer can give you the knowledge and backing you need to navigate the legal system and find the best possible results for your case. A personal injury lawyer can help with:

  • Preparing the strongest possible case for compensation
  • Investigating and gathering evidence of your injuries
  • Determining liability and evaluating damages
  • Negotiating with insurance companies
  • Representing you at trial
  • Working with expert witnesses to strengthen your case

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Personal Injury Lawyer?

If you don’t hire a personal injury lawyer, you might struggle to get fair compensation for your injuries. Without legal guidance, you could miss important deadlines to file a lawsuit, fail to gather the right evidence, or be taken advantage of by insurance companies. This might result in accepting a settlement offer that is less than what you need to cover medical bills, lost wages, and other expenses. A lawyer helps protect your rights, builds a strong case, and negotiates on your behalf, increasing your chances of getting the most possible compensation.

What Are the Top Questions When Choosing a Personal Injury Lawyer in Tucker?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able that a lawyer has the experience and ability to manage your case well. Most personal injury l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:

  • What experience do you have in handling personal injury cases?
  • Have you previously represented clients with similar types of accidents or injuries to mine?
  • How long have you been practicing in Georgia?
  • What is your success rate in winning settlements or verdicts for your clients in personal injury cases?
  • How will you assess the strength of my case and determine its value?
  • Do you have a network of experts, such as accident reconstruction specialists or medical professionals, who can support my case if needed? What is your approach to negotiating with insurance companies?
  • What percentage of my compensation will you take in fees?
